We are currently looking to add a hardworking, enthusiastic Senior Estimator to our Team.  The Senior Estimator is responsible for preparing and/or coordinating the preparation of full cost estimates on conceptual, design-build and general tender work.

Principle Duties & Responsibilities

Include but are not limited to:

  • Preparing and/or coordinating the preparation of full cost estimates on conceptual, design-build or general tender work.
  • Preparing materials, labour and equipment cost estimations necessary to successfully carry out a construction project according to proposals, plans, estimates and specifications.
  • Preparing and maintaining a list of suppliers, contractors and subcontractors.
  • Advising on proposal procedures to follow.
  • Studying and analyzing proposals received.
  • Recommending/rejecting proposals and negotiating contracts.
  • Establishing unit costs, labour rates, productivity factors and location impacts.
  • Evaluating and recommending allowances for indirect costs, design unknowns, escalation and contingency.
  • Presenting estimates and conducting review meetings with clients.
  • Participating and coordinating company risk and opportunity evaluation with clients.
  • Reviewing proposal specifications and drawings to determine scope of work and required contents of estimate.
  • Preparing estimates by calculating complete takeoff of scope of work.
  • Maintaining files of working documents as back-up for estimate figures, including current information on prices from suppliers through direct contact, sales brochures and price lists.
  • Supporting other department personnel as required which may include preparing estimates for other disciplines.
  • Reviewing design options and recommending best solution based on cost, engineering quality, or availability of materials.
  • Effectively determining the bid strategies required for the company to be successful.
  • Assisting corporate and project management teams to determine what types of projects to bid on.
  • Reviewing all final estimate packages to ensure accuracy and completeness, prior to formal quotation.
  • Participating in presentations to management and clients. May be responsible for “closing the sale”.
  • Providing technical assistance in negotiating contracts, change orders, etc. as required.
  • Assisting in the preparation of studies, materials and methods, recommendations, and cost estimates as required.
